Test plan: SpokeShift rebalancer, release 2.4. Cover surge prediction at dock saturation, truck-routing fallback when the Ostermere depot feed is stale, and the empty-fleet edge case. Run against staging only; production writes are blocked by policy. Nightly runs go through the scheduler, manual runs via the CLI. Authenticate manual runs with the bearer token below.

portal login ticket: eyJhbGciOiJIUzI1NiIsInR5cCI6IkpXVCJ9.eyJzdWIiOiIM25kc14QLCIn0.LzJ8kLd4sgjY

Hey Marlo — handing off the Quillbase public API pagination work. Plugin authors should stick to cursor-based paging; the offset params are deprecated and will 410 next quarter. Docs PR is half-done, just needs examples for the `next_cursor` field. One admin thing: the staging portal account got reset during the migration. The recovery passphrase for it is below.

vault phrase of yaguf-hahaf = druath-holix

Hi team,

Before I hand off the 3.2 release, please note the humidity sensor drift reported on Verdana controllers in the Elmbrook trial site. Drift exceeds 4% after roughly ten days of continuous operation; firmware 3.2.1 adds an automatic recalibration cycle every 72 hours. Support should advise growers to install 3.2.1 and trigger a manual recalibration once. The hotfix bundle must be verified before distribution, so I'm including the signing key used for the 3.2.1 packages below.

release key, fahof-yagap: bky3_m5d

Handover: Varnholt config hot-reload. SIGHUP triggers reload in confd-agent; bad TOML is rejected, last-good kept in memory. Do not restart the pod to "fix" config — you lose the staged overlay. Reload logs land under channel `cfg.apply`. Watch for double-apply when two agents race; lockfile at /var/run/varnholt. If the encrypted overlay store is sealed, unseal it with the recovery passphrase below.

strongbox words: druath-quenael